When it's all done, I'll have a new pulley belt and wrap kit - hopefully to eliminate the chirp or supercharger delay, a 76mm pulley, new filters, split cooling, heat exhanger, new radiator, new gaskets and hoses, new oil filter housing (stock housing was leaking), new Bosch pump (wasted $100 on that because it already had a Bosch pump), some new OEM intake pipes, some o-rings, yada, yada, yada...oh, and an ECU tune.
It should put me at around 550hp.
